Ezra Ehman heads One Ifrah’s AI in Media initiative

By December 1, 2024No Comments5 Mins Read
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email
Ezra Eman

Wan-Ifra, the world news publishers association, has hired Ezra Ehman as strategic advisor for its AI initiative. In this role, Ehman will leverage his extensive expertise in media innovation to accelerate the adoption and integration of artificial intelligence technologies across the news media industry. In addition to his continued role as Director of Strategy and Innovation at Dutch Public Broadcasting (NPO), he will lead Wan-Ifra’s efforts to empower members as they navigate AI-driven transformation. Deploying AI in media

Wan-Ifra announced several initiatives aimed at supporting members in understanding and implementing AI technologies, while learning from industry best practices.

AI Community: A dedicated platform for news media executives and content creators to network and share insights about AI in media. The community, led by Eeman, includes a Slack channel, regular webinars featuring expert speakers, and case studies to foster meaningful collaboration.

AI Forum: A regional and international forum for AI practitioners and thought leaders. Forums have already been successfully held in Bangalore, Jakarta, Madrid and Paris, with future events planned for Frankfurt and Mexico City. These forums are intended to serve as an annual meeting place for media professionals to exchange ideas and best practices.

Study Tour: Wan-Ifra’s next AI-focused study tour will take place in San Francisco and Silicon Valley from January 27 to 31, 2025, followed by Bungalow on February 20 and 21, 2025. Tours will be held at Le. Get access to cutting-edge AI technology.

AI Academy: A new learning platform offering self-paced online modules focused on newsroom AI applications. The platform provides media professionals with practical AI skills to succeed in an AI-driven future.

These efforts complement Wan-Ifra’s ongoing projects.

Newsroom AI Catalyst Accelerator: A program in collaboration with OpenAI to train 128 newsrooms in Europe, APAC, Latin America, and South Asia. This accelerator helps newsrooms build AI prototypes and scale AI solutions.

Data Science Expert Group: An international community of over 400 data analysts, scientists, and engineers. We are dedicated to providing insights, tools, and feedback that align with newsroom priorities to grow audiences, deepen engagement, and optimize revenue.

Advisory board to drive strategic AI initiatives

To further strengthen its AI efforts, Wan-Ifra has established an advisory board chaired by Ezra Ehman. This advisory board is comprised of leading AI and media experts from prominent organizations. Representing a wealth of industry expertise, the Board of Directors includes:

Jane Barrett, Reuters (UK)

Fergus Bell, Fasm (UK)

Jessica Davis, Gannett Media | USA TODAY (USA)

David Dieudonné, Western France (France)

Jose Gutierrez Cuellar, PRISA (Spain)

Fabian Heckenberger, Süddeutsche Zeitung (Germany)

Kasper Lindskow, JP/Politikens Media Group (Denmark)

Juan Carlos Lopez Calvet, Schibsted Media (Norway)

Ingrid Verchulen, Dow Jones (Spain)

The board provides strategic insights and guidance to shape Wan-Ifra’s AI roadmap, addressing key challenges and driving impactful AI adoption across the media industry.

Through these programs and Eman’s leadership, Wan-Ifra aims to help media professionals navigate the transformative potential of AI.
